hey escapist, first thing. i used the search bar.

second thing, i'm wondering if there's any games for the PC that are strategy i'd like. I enjoy the base-building in warcraft III and making a sea trade and economy in Rome:total war, but not really into the battles that much. any suggestions?

EDIT: needs to be quite low end, and inb4 anymore civ series posts.

EDIT 2: prefferbly no battle related stuff in it, just base-building, economic stuff.

Any of the Caesar games. They're pretty much all about the Empire Management, and less about how Rome REALLY grew if memory serves. Barring that, get your greasy hands into EVE. It's the Economy management game that never ends. Ever.
